Timing Belt Kit for the 2003 Toyota Kluger: What You Need to Know
When it comes to the 2003 Toyota Kluger, understanding whether a timing belt kit is relevant or required is an important part of keeping the vehicle running smoothly. Official technical sources and service manuals reveal that the 2003 Toyota Kluger does not use a timing belt system. Instead, this particular model is fitted with a timing chain, which significantly changes the maintenance approach compared to vehicles that run on a timing belt.
Now, why is a timing belt kit not used on the 2003 Toyota Kluger? Timing belts and timing chains both perform the critical function of synchronising the rotation of the crankshaft and camshaft(s) in an engine. This synchronisation is essential for proper valve opening and closing, which in turn is vital for engine efficiency, performance, and longevity. However, where timing belts are made from rubber and require regular replacement, timing chains are metal and designed to last much longer, often the life of the engine.
The 2003 Toyota Kluger, being equipped with a timing chain, benefits from the durability and lower maintenance needs of a chain drive system. Unlike belts, timing chains do not typically come as replaceable kits and tend not to require routine replacement unless there is a failure or excessive wear. This means owners do not usually have to worry about a timing belt kit replacement as part of regular servicing.
That said, it's still crucial to maintain the timing chain system properly. Regular oil changes with the recommended oil type and quality help keep the timing chain and its associated components lubricated, preventing premature wear or potential damage. Neglecting oil service intervals can lead to chain stretch or tensioner issues, which might result in engine noise or even damage if left unchecked.
Since the timing chain is located inside the engine and runs continuously, it is protected from external contaminants. However, signs of timing chain or component problems can include rattling noises on start-up, poor engine performance, or check engine warnings. In such cases, professional diagnosis is recommended to assess whether the timing chain, tensioners, or guides require repair or replacement.
For Kluger owners looking for parts related to engine timing, focusing on the timing chain system - including guides, tensioners, and sprockets - is more relevant than searching for timing belt kits. These parts, when serviced correctly, contribute to the longevity of the engine and ensure smooth running over many kilometres.
Although a timing belt kit is not part of the 2003 Toyota Kluger's maintenance regime, understanding the purpose of timing belt kits in vehicles that do require them can still offer insight into automotive maintenance as a whole. Timing belt kits typically include a new timing belt, tensioners, idler pulleys, and sometimes a water pump, all critical to engine timing and cooling system integrity. Replacing the timing belt kit at the recommended intervals can save owners from costly engine repairs caused by belt failure.
For those curious about timing belt kits in general, it's worth noting the purpose of each component in the kit. The timing belt itself ensures the crankshaft and camshaft move in harmony. Tensioners maintain the correct belt tension, preventing slippage or premature wear, while idler pulleys guide the belt smoothly around the engine. Including the water pump in some kits makes sense because its failure can damage the belt, so replacing both at the same time is an efficient practice.
